This is first collection in FMR’s history. The Signs of Man is a symbol and emblem of the publishing house and of its constant commitment, today as in the past, to creating works of great cultural value with the most prestigious editorial presentation, aimed at the most cultured and sagacious bibliophilia. Each volume represents “a place of imagery”, where great authors of the past and present combine their texts with rare images to offer the curious reader brand new hidden experiences or real discoveries, of the like that consecrated artists such as Ligabue, Erté and Tamara de Lempicka with the public at large. The collection has a limited print run, with a graphic and editorial presentation in which great typographic tradition and the art of binding are passed down to the present day. It combines new works with some historical volumes. It is the ideal bridge between the past and future of FMR that is dedicated to “followers of sublime vice”, to those who love books as a form of art and culture.
